Tour Itinerary in Detail

Over the course of the day the route took in Gion, Pontocho at 8:45, Nijojo Castle at 10:00, Yasaka Pagoda, Ninenzaka at 11:45, Fushimi Inari Shrine at 1:00, Porta at 2:30 and See off at the hotel at 4:15.

Travel between the sites was by public transport: Sannomiya to Kyoto Kawaramachi (830JPY); Kyoto Shiyakusho-mae to Nijojo-mae by subway (220JPY); Nijojo-mae to Sanjo Keihan by subway (220JPY); Sanjo Keihan to Gion (230JPY); Kiyomizu-michi to Keihan Shichijo (230JPY); Keihan Shichijo to Fushimi Inari (180JPY); Inari to Kyoto (150JPY); Kyoto to Shin-Kobe (2,870JPY); Shin-Kobe to Sannomiya (210JPY). Across 9 sections the fare came to 5,140JPY per person.

What Is a Private Kyoto Day Tour Like? A Licensed Guide's Report on Fushimi Inari and Kyoto Station

This time the guest was visiting Japan for the first time. Their interest seemed to lie less in Japanese culture or history and more in the exotic streetscapes and atmosphere of Kyoto.

On the way back from Fushimi Inari, we got off at Kyoto Station, where the guest enjoyed the view from the rooftop for a while. After that, I guided them to the underground shopping arcade Porta, and we returned by Shinkansen.
